Go (Programming Language)
Development
Go is an open source programming language developed by Google. It is a statically typed, compiled language with syntax similar to C. Go is designed to be simple, efficient, and scalable for building large software systems and server applications.

Multisync
Backup & Sync
Multisync is a file synchronization and backup software for Windows. It allows scheduling one-way or two-way syncs between folders on the local system, network shares, external drives, and cloud storage services.
